20 Inspiring Michael Dell Quotes
Born on February 23, 1965, in Houston, Texas, Michael Dell showed an early interest in technology and gadgets. At the age of 15, he purchased an early Apple computer in order to take it apart to see how it worked. In college, he started building computers and selling them directly to people, focusing on strong customer support and cheaper prices. Dell Computer was the world’s largest PC maker. Michael Dell is an American businessman, philanthropist, author and investor. Michael Dell is the founder of Dell Inc. One of the worlds top sellers for PCs. 20 Inspiring Michael Dell Quotes:
1. “You don’t have to be a genius or a visionary or even a college graduate to be successful. You just need a framework and a dream.” Michael Dell
2. “If you look at innovation, it doesn’t just occur in the lab.” Michael Dell
3. “Visionaries have the unique ability to dream of what’s possible and then make it a reality. We are excited to watch these visionaries use technology to help students develop skills in collaboration, critical thinking and teamwork that they’ll need to compete in the global economy.” Michael Dell
4. “We’ve found that customers are very open. They’ll tell you what’s going on, what’s working and what’s not. They’re looking for help.” Michael Dell
5. “There are a lot of things that go into creating success. I don’t like to do just the things I like to do. I like to do things that cause the company to succeed. I don’t spend a lot of time doing my favorite activities.”Michael Dell
6. “You can’t be afraid to fail because that’s when you learn.” Michael Dell
7. “One of the things was to create a kind of amnesty environment.” Michael Dell
8. “The point is, you can’t keep doing the same thing and expect it to keep working.” Michael Dell
9. “If you want to sustain excellence over a long time, you’d better come up with a system that works well. Anyone can sprint for a little while, but you can’t sprint for forty years.” Michael Dell
10. “Regrets are born of paths never taken.” Michael Dell
11. “Try never to be the smartest person in the room. And if you are, I suggest you invite smarter people … or find a different room.” Michael Dell
12. “There is no better catalyst to success than curiosity.” Michael Dell
13. “There’s always an opportunity to make a difference.” Michael Dell
14. “By questioning all the aspects of our business, we continuously inject improvement and innovation into our culture.” Michael Dell
15. “Don’t be afraid to fail. Get out there and experiment and learn and fail and get a rate based on the experiences you have. Go for it and when you go for it you’ll learn what you’re capable of, what the potential is, where the opportunities are, but you can’t be afraid to fail because that’s when you learn.” Michael Dell
16. “Recognize that there will be failures, and acknowledge that there will be obstacles. But you will learn from your mistakes and the mistakes of others, for there is very little learning in success.” Michael Dell
17. “I believe that you have to understand the economics of a business before you have a strategy, and you have to understand your strategy before you have a structure. If you get these in the wrong order, you will probably fail.” Michael Dell
18. “Celebrate for a nanosecond.” Michael Dell
19. “If you have to go through life being unhappy to conform to society around you, that’s not a very good deal.” Michael Dell
20. “Don’t spend so much time trying to choose the perfect opportunity, that you miss the right opportunity.”Michael Dell
